Understanding NRI Legal Issues in Jacksonville

Non-Resident Indians (NRIs) in Jacksonville, like elsewhere, often face a unique set of legal challenges stemming from their status. These challenges can be rooted in property management issues, matrimonial disputes, taxation, inheritance and succession planning, or various other legal matters that cross international borders. Understanding these complexities is vital for NRIs to effectively manage their assets, ensure compliance with laws in both their resident country and India, and safeguard their rights.

Property disputes constitute a significant portion of legal issues faced by NRIs. These may include difficulties related to possession, tenant problems, illegal occupation, selling and transferring property, and property maintenance. NRIs, being away from India, often find it hard to maintain and manage their properties, which can result in legal hassles requiring professional intervention.

Furthermore, matrimonial disputes for NRIs often involve international law and jurisdiction issues. When it comes to divorce, child custody, or other family law matters, differing legal systems and their respective processes must be navigated with acute legal assistance.

Another legal complication relates to taxation. NRIs may need to deal with tax implications in both India and their country of residence. Understanding the Double Taxation Avoidance Agreement (DTAA), reporting incomes, and dealing with potential cases of tax evasion are crucial areas of concern.

In the realm of inheritance and succession, the situation gets complicated due to the differences in personal laws governing individuals in India based on their religion, and the inheritance laws of the country of residence. The execution of wills, transfer of assets, and legal rights of heirs according to Indian law must be carefully dealt with.

Investments in India also come with their own set of legal implications. NRIs need to understand the regulations surrounding foreign investments, repatriation of funds, the role of FEMA (Foreign Exchange Management Act), and other compliances.

Lastly, civil and criminal legal matters might also require attention, as the legal environment in India could present challenges such as slower legal processes and the requirement for the personal presence of the NRI in legal proceedings.

Types of Legal Services Available for NRIs

Non-Resident Indians (NRIs) seeking legal assistance in Jacksonville can avail themselves of a wide range of services tailored to their specific needs. These services are designed to mitigate the issues NRIs face and help them manage their affairs smoothly and effectively, despite the distance from India. Some of the key legal services available for NRIs include:

  • Property Management and Dispute Resolution: Legal advisors provide services that cover property monitoring, tenant management, drafting and vetting of property agreements, and resolving disputes related to illegal occupation or property transfer.
  • Matrimonial and Family Law Related Issues: From intricate divorce proceedings that span across jurisdictions to child custody battles and alimony arrangements, the legal services cover all aspects of family law while respecting the cultural nuances.
  • Taxation and Compliance Requirements: NRIs can get assistance with understanding their tax liabilities, guidance on the Double Taxation Avoidance Agreement (DTAA), tax planning, and representation in case of disputes with tax authorities.
  • Inheritance, Succession, and Execution of Wills: Specialized services include drafting wills as per Indian law, advice on the execution of wills, succession certificates, and legal formalities post the death of a relative.
  • Investment Regulations and Compliance: Advisors help NRIs comprehend FEMA regulations, guide them through the RBI routes for investments, and manage the repatriation procedures compliantly.
  • Civil and Criminal Legal Concerns: In case of any involvement in civil or criminal matters, NRIs have access to legal expertise that can represent them in courts, help with the documentation, and provide general legal counsel.

Each of these services is delivered with a keen understanding of the intersection between Indian and foreign laws, ensuring that NRIs achieve favorable outcomes. How to Choose the Right NRI Legal Advisor in Jacksonville

When selecting the right legal advisor in Jacksonville as a Non-Resident Indian, there are several critical factors you should take into account to ensure you receive the best possible representation and advice for your unique legal needs. Here are some key considerations:

  • Expertise in NRI Legal Matters: Look for a legal advisor or a firm that specializes in matters pertaining to NRIs. They should have a deep understanding of both Indian and U.S. laws, and be experienced in handling cases that span across these jurisdictions.
  • Reputation and Track Record: Research the reputation of the legal advisor or their firm. Look at testimonials from previous clients, success rates, and the types of cases they have handled. A reputable advisor will have a proven track record in resolving issues similar to yours.
  • Communication Skills: Effective communication is vital. Choose someone who is responsive and makes the effort to explain complex legal issues in terms you can understand. They should keep you informed about the progress of your case and be accessible for queries you may have.
  • Linguistic Capabilities: For many NRIs, having an advisor who speaks their language and understands cultural nuances can be a huge advantage. This can facilitate better understanding and a more comfortable attorney-client relationship.
  • Technological Competence: In today’s digital age, being able to manage legal issues remotely is a necessity for NRIs. The advisor should be proficient with modern technology to communicate effectively and to handle documentation electronically.
  • Scope of Services: Ensure that the legal advisor offers a comprehensive suite of services that suit your requirements. Whether it’s legal representation, property management, or succession planning, they should be able to cater to all your legal needs.
  • Flexibility and Personalization: Every NRI case is different. The right advisor should be flexible in their approach and provide personalized services tailored to your specific situation and objectives.
  • Fee Structure: It’s important to have a clear understanding of the fees and charges involved. Look for transparency in billing practices and ask if they offer a flat fee, contingency fee, or operate on an hourly basis. This will help you manage your finances efficiently and avoid any surprises.
  • Network and Resources: A competent NRI legal advisor should have a robust network of contacts and resources in both India and the U.S., including other legal professionals, real estate experts, and financial advisors, which can be advantageous for a comprehensive approach to your case.

By thoughtfully considering these aspects, you can choose a legal advisor in Jacksonville who is well-equipped to handle the complexities of NRI legal issues and provide you with quality guidance and representation.
